- The distance between Williamson, Wv, Usa and Naxos, Greece is approximately 8,831 km or 5,488 mi.
- To reach Williamson, Wv in this distance one would set out from Naxos bearing 310.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Williamson, Wv bearing 230.7° or SW .
- Williamson, Wv has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Naxos has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- The annual average temperature is 4.5 °C (8.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.6 °C (20.9°F) more in Williamson, Wv.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 737.6 mm (29 in) more which is equivalent to 737.6 l/m² (18.1 US gal/ft²) or 7,376,000 l/ha (788,543 US gal/ac) more. About 3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.9° lower in Williamson, Wv than in Naxos.
